# HG changeset patch
# User kaf24@xxxxxxxxxxxxxxxxxxxx
# Node ID 810039218827f6641f657ee87ed2806ff93a233c
# Parent c9c49385c26efe83a4ff3b0d17b5fc773c61b03a
Fix xc_make_page_below_4G(). Should fix PAE domain
building on >= 4GB systems.
Signed-off-by: Keir Fraser <keir@xxxxxxxxxxxxx>
diff -r c9c49385c26e -r 810039218827 tools/libxc/xc_private.c
--- a/tools/libxc/xc_private.c Wed Sep 14 16:49:23 2005
+++ b/tools/libxc/xc_private.c Wed Sep 14 16:56:05 2005
@@ -456,14 +456,14 @@
unsigned long new_mfn;
if ( xc_domain_memory_decrease_reservation(
- xc_handle, domid, 1, 0, &mfn) != 1 )
+ xc_handle, domid, 1, 0, &mfn) != 0 )
{
fprintf(stderr,"xc_make_page_below_4G decrease failed. mfn=%lx\n",mfn);
return 0;
}
if ( xc_domain_memory_increase_reservation(
- xc_handle, domid, 1, 0, 32, &new_mfn) != 1 )
+ xc_handle, domid, 1, 0, 32, &new_mfn) != 0 )
{
fprintf(stderr,"xc_make_page_below_4G increase failed. mfn=%lx\n",mfn);
return 0;
_______________________________________________
Xen-changelog mailing list
Xen-changelog@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-changelog
|